Abstract
The utility model discloses a kind of oil mist filters for being conveniently replaceable filter structure, including shell and side cover, side cover is threadably secured with shell both ends and connect, side cover outer surface is fixedly installed ring flange, shell one end is provided with air inlet pipe, air inlet pipe is fixedly connected by ring flange with side cover, the shell other end is provided with union elbow, and demister is fixedly connected with the casing by union elbow, enclosure interior is equipped with cartridge filter, and spring is provided between filtering drum outer wall and inner walls, one end inside cartridge filter close to air inlet pipe is fixedly installed with the first strainer.Multiple filter cylinders are arranged in the utility model, are connected through a screw thread and multiple filter cylinders are formed to big cartridge filter, setting groove and protrusion, strainer connect with filter cylinder it is stronger, secondly to the assembling of strainer and to replace meeting more convenient.By the way that spring is arranged, is shaken when reducing due to motor work to shell bring, reduce noise, increase its service life.

Further, after in raised 18 alignment indentations 15, annular groove upper end is slided down to by strainer and rotates one end angle,
Protrusion 18 is stuck in annular groove, is fixed on strainer in cartridge filter 7.
Working principle: the groove 15 of 71 inner wall of the first filter cylinder first slides down to 15 bottom end of groove, rotates the first strainer
8, it is stuck in the first strainer 8 in first filter cylinder 71, similarly the second strainer 9 is fixed in the second filter cylinder 72, is connected through a screw thread
First filter cylinder 71, the second filter cylinder 72 are fixedly connected with third filter cylinder 73, push the side cover 2 on right side to shell 1 from the distant to the near,
Third strainer 10 is set to be stuck in 73 inner wall of third filter cylinder.Side cover 2 and air inlet pipe 3 are fixedly connected with shell 1, opening motor 11 makes
It drives flabellum 13 to rotate, by the wind in workshop by 3 suction filter cylinder 7 of air inlet pipe, by the first strainer 8 by Jie of sucking
Solid particle in matter intercepts, and mist of oil is intercepted to by the second strainer 9 and passed through through-hole 16, is flowed in collection device 17,
The pernicious gas in medium is dispelled with peculiar smell by third strainer 10, after demister 6 again demisting, pure air row
Out.When the filter structure to oil mist filter is replaced, the side cover 2 of two sides is opened, isolates third strainer 10 first, it will
Each filter cylinder unscrews separation, and strainer is rotated to groove 15 to be aligned with protrusion 18, takes out i.e. replaceable.
